Maynard, MA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Maynard?
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
---|---|---|---|
Maynard Studio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$1,838 | $1,695 | $2,400 |
Maynard 1 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$2,636 | $1,277 | $5,601 |
Maynard 2 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$3,113 | $1,532 | $6,986 |
Maynard 3 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$4,014 | $2,400 | $5,627 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Maynard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Maynard?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Maynard with Washer/Dryer is at Wayside Apartments listed at $1,995.
How much is the average rent for Maynard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Maynard with Washer/Dryer is $3,540.
What is the largest Maynard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Maynard is a 1,800 square feet unit starting from $3,000 at Hawthorne Village.
What is the average size for Maynard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Maynard is currently at 816 sq ft.
